コンプリケーション(Apple Watch の文字盤に表示される小さな要素で、頻繁に使用するデータにすばやくアクセスできる)は、Series 4 で強化されました。まったく新しいテンプレートにより、フルカラー画像、テキスト、ゲージなどのまったく新しい要素がディスプレイの曲率に沿うようになりました。
コンプリケーションは、手首を上げるたびにお気に入りのアプリに接続し、一日中最新情報を入手できる優れた機能です。コンプリケーションをタップすると、そのアプリが起動します。
コンプリケーションは、Apple 独自のアプリとサードパーティのアプリで利用できます。
コンプリケーションは、一目でわかる情報の断片をウォッチフェイスに表示します
Dexcomというアプリでは、コンプリケーションによって継続的な血糖値モニタリングが可能になります。また、Streaksコンプリケーションでは、ウォッチフェイスにタスクの毎日の進捗状況が表示されます。
Series 4では、Appleは基盤となるAPIに改良を加え、アプリメーカーがSeries 4の新しいインフォグラフとインフォグラフ モジュラー文字盤用のフルカラーコンプリケーションを作成できるようにしました。
Series 4の新しいコンプリケーションは、情報量が豊富で、はるかに正確です。Series 4の大型画面に対応した新しいテンプレートにより、サードパーティメーカーはウォッチフェイスからアプリのより詳細な情報を表示できるようになります。
ClockKitが大幅に強化される
Apple Watch のコンプリケーションは ClockKit を通じて実現されます。
ClockKitはwatchOS 2.0以降に搭載されているソフトウェアフレームワークで、ウォッチフェイスにアプリのデータを表示するために設計されています。時計業界では、これらはコンプリケーションと呼ばれます。
ClockKit は強化された Series 4 コンプリケーションをサポートするようになったため、アプリ開発者は丸型ディスプレイを最大限に活用するコンピレーションを作成できます。
新しいシリーズ4のコンプリケーションは、インフォグラフとインフォグラフモジュラーの文字盤で機能します。
ClockKitには、ウォッチフェイス上にコンプリケーションのスタイルをレイアウトするためのテンプレートが含まれており、テキスト、画像、補完リング、その他の要素を自由に配置できます。これらのテンプレートをデータプロバイダーと組み合わせることで、ウォッチフェイスの小さなセグメントにフォーマットされたコンテンツを視覚的に表示できるコンプリケーションを作成できます。
つまり、データ プロバイダーはデータをコンプリケーションに渡してウォッチ フェイスに表示し、テンプレートはさまざまなウォッチ フェイスのデザインに合わせてデータを適切にフォーマットします。
モジュラーフェイス
前述の通り、Series 4で利用可能な新しいコンプリケーションと強化されたコンプリケーションファミリーは、インフォグラフまたはインフォグラフモジュラーフェイスでのみご利用いただけます。他のウォッチフェイスでは、従来のコンプリケーションスタイルは表示できますが、カーリーゲージなどの新しいコンプリケーションスタイルは表示できません。
丸みを帯びた複雑機構はシリーズ4の時計にのみ搭載されています
既存の 7 つのコンプリケーション タイプ (モジュラー スモール、モジュラー ラージ、ユーティリティ スモール、ユーティリティ スモール フラット、ユーティリティ ラージ、サーキュラー スモール、エクストラ ラージ) に加えて、Series 4 では、画面上での情報の表示方法を決定する 4 つの新しいファミリーが追加されています。
- グラフィックコーナー
- グラフィック円形
- グラフィックベゼル
- グラフィック長方形
Series 4のシステム提供テンプレートが更新されたおかげで、これらの新しいコンプリケーションは、ディスプレイの隅まで表示を拡大したり、情報をフルカラーで表示したり、文字盤の中央に画像を表示したりするなどの機能をサポートするようになりました。また、ClockKitには、ゲージや画像などの最新の要素を備えた新しいコンプリケーションファミリーをサポートする新しいデータプロバイダーがいくつか追加されました。
カラフルなゲージ
ゲージは、進捗状況や範囲内の値を示すために使用されるプログレスバーです。タイマーコンプリケーションのような時間間隔ゲージでは、値が変化すると自動的にアニメーション表示されます。
ゲージは単色にすることも、カスタム グラデーションを使用することもできます。
システムは値と範囲を使用してグラデーションをレンダリングします
どちらの場合でも、データの進行に合わせてゲージを色で塗りつぶすことができます。データが範囲の場合は、リングで値を示します。これは、天気、フィットネス、健康などに関するコンプリケーションの進行状況を示すのに役立ちます。
フルカラー画像とテキスト
Series 4のコンプリケーションでは、文字盤にフルカラー画像を表示できるようになり、ビジュアルが格段に向上しました。旧モデルでは、コンプリケーションの表示はモノクロ画像に限られていました。
テキストプロバイダーを使用すると、コンプリケーションは現在の日時、時間範囲、2つの日時間の自動カウントダウン/アップなど、複数のテキストベースの要素を表示できます。複数のテキストプロバイダーは簡単に連結でき、それぞれに独自の色を設定できます。
テキストデータは色でフォーマットできる
これは、コンプリケーションがブランド化の目的で使用したい(アクティビティ リングの正確な数値を表示するなど)異なる色の文字列を作成するのに役立ちます。
すべてを活用する
ここで、新しいシステム テンプレートによって実現される創造的な可能性のいくつかを説明します。
グラフィックコーナー
インフォグラフ フェイスで利用できるこの機能は、ディスプレイの角に沿ってカーブしており、丸みを帯びた Series 4 ディスプレイを最大限に活用しながら、はるかに多くのコンテンツを表示できます。
新しいシリーズ4の複雑機構は丸いディスプレイコーナーを考慮
グラフィック円形
InfographとInfograph Modularの両方のウォッチフェイスで利用可能なこのテンプレートは、コンプリケーションにゲージとテキストを組み合わせる機能を追加します。通常、ディスプレイの下部にゲージが表示され、ゲージに含まれる範囲の端には便利な値が表示されます。
オープンゲージの下部にはテキスト、値、画像を表示できます
下の画像が示すように、クローズドゲージも可能です。これらのゲージでは、中央にフルカラーの画像やテキストを表示したり、コンプリケーションエリア全体に画像を表示したりできます。
閉じたゲージはテキストや画像などでスタイル設定できます
グラフィックベゼル
Infographウォッチフェイスでのみ利用可能なこのテンプレートは、カスタムの大文字テキストを時間ベゼル内にラップするという巧妙な工夫を凝らしています。スクリーンショットからもわかるように、天気予報などのテキスト情報が時間ベゼルに沿って曲線を描く様子は、実に見栄えが良いです。
コンプリケーションのテキストは、切り捨てられる前に時間ベゼルの180度を埋めることができます。
グラフィック長方形
最後に、グラフィック長方形テンプレートを使用すると、ウォッチフェイスの中央に視覚的に優れたフルカラー画像を配置できます。お気に入りの連絡先のプロフィール画像の表示から、より詳細な心拍数グラフの表示まで、あらゆる用途に使用できます。
メイン画像にゲージやテキストを組み合わせて効果を高めることができます。
このテンプレートは、Infograph Modular ウォッチフェイスでのみ使用できます。
まとめ
Infograph および Infograph Modular ウォッチフェイスで利用できるこれらの新しい Series 4 コンプリケーションは、以前のウォッチの古いコンプリケーションと同じ頻度で更新されます。つまり、24 時間ごとに 50 回のプッシュ更新が保証されます。
コンプリケーションを含むアプリがバックグラウンド App 更新機能 (コンパニオン Watch アプリの[マイウォッチ] → [一般] → [バックグラウンド App 更新]で管理) を使用している場合、または Dock の最近使用したリストに含まれている場合は、1 時間ごとにコンプリケーションを更新できます。
Series 4 の新しいコンプリケーションの唯一の潜在的な欠点は、Graphic Circular や Graphic Rectangular などの画像を多用したり曲線的なレイアウトを可能にするシステム テンプレートにより、CPU に負担がかかり、バッテリー寿命に影響が出る可能性があることです。
その結果、これは私たちの単なる推測ですが、時計の文字盤の角にたくさんの複雑な機能を詰め込むと、バッテリー寿命に影響を与える可能性があります。
そして最後に、視覚障害のあるユーザーへの配慮として、Appleは開発者がVoiceOverを使ってコンプリケーションを強化することを許可しました。これは、コンプリケーションが画像のみを使用し、VoiceOverが読み上げられるテキストを伴わない場合に特に重要です。
Series 4 の新しい Infograph および Infograph Modular ウォッチフェイスで、まったく新しい方法で魅力的なフルカラーのコンプリケーションを作成できるようになる方法について詳しくは、Apple の Tech Talks 開発者向けビデオ「Apple Watch Series 4 のコンプリケーションの開発」をご覧ください。
複雑?
皆様のご意見をぜひお聞かせください。
さまざまなテンプレートを備えたこれらの新しいコンプリケーションは、Series 4 の美しい OLED スクリーンを最大限に活用し、色彩、曲線、画像を生き生きと表現します。
繰り返しになりますが、Apple Watch Series 4 で導入された新しいコンプリケーション ファミリーをサポートしているのは、新しい Infograph および Infograph Modular ウォッチ フェイスのみです。古い時計では、Series 4 のより高密度なコンプリケーションをサポートするための大きな画面がないため、これらのウォッチを入手することはできません。
チクタク、コメントで教えてください!